Can a paramedic afford rent in Morganville, NJ?
Median rent in Morganville is $3,383 a month. A typical paramedic in New Jersey earns about $59,562 a year, which makes that rent 68.2% of gross monthly income. Under the 30% rule, the answer is no — rent exceeds the 30% threshold.
How much rent can a paramedic afford in Morganville?
Using the 30% rule, a paramedic salary in New Jersey (~$59,562/yr) supports up to $1,489 a month in rent. Morganville's current median rent is $3,383/mo, which is $1,894/mo over the affordability threshold.
How many hours does a paramedic work to cover rent in Morganville?
At an hourly equivalent of about $29 an hour, a paramedic in New Jersey works roughly 118.1 hours a month to cover Morganville's median rent of $3,383.
